6[[https://www.qcodemedia.com/theedgeofsleep The Edge of Sleep]] is a podcast/episodic audio play following Dave the nightguard as he struggles to survive in a world where everyone who fell asleep died. It is made by Creator/{{QCODE}} and Wood Elf and stars [[WebVideo/{{Markiplier}} Mark Fischbach]] as Dave.
7The podcast currently has 8 episodes and can be found on Apple Podcasts, Google Play Music, and Spotify.

9!! This show provides examples of:
10* AloneWithThePsycho: The plot of "The Maniac and the Moobles, Part 1". [[spoiler: The Trespasser has Dave captured and [[ScheherezadeGambit he has to entertain him to stay alive]].]]
11* ApocalypseHow: A Class 3. All humans who fell asleep the night of July 4th, and all who fall asleep afterward die.
12* ArcSymbol: Black triangles.
13* ArcWords: "Beware of the elephant."
14* AssholeVictim: While Dave feels bad about it, [[spoiler: the Trespasser's numerous crimes makes him being used as a guinea pig to learn more about how people die in their sleep well deserved]].
15* BodySnatcher: [[spoiler: What happens to the humans who fell asleep.]]
16* BluffTheImpostor: Mateo figures out that the Trespasser is lying about being military by making him say that he trained at a camp that doesn't have Basic Training.
17* DrowningMySorrows: After [[spoiler: coming up short after their test with the Trespasser]], Mateo sees this as his last resort, saying he might as well get fucked up if he's going to die anyway. This causes Dave to [[WhatTheHellHero chew him out]] for giving up on them instead of attempting to find a way out of this mess.
18* FauxAffablyEvil: The Trespasser is a rather charismatic man who speaks calmly even when he's preparing to do horrible things. All of it does nothing to reflect the vile, disgusting man underneath. He even strikes up conversation with Dave [[spoiler: while preparing to castrate him]].

22* IdiosyncraticEpisodeNaming: With the exception of episode 7, the episodes are named "The X" where X is an important event or item that occurred in the episode.
23* InsomniaEpisode: The entire series is this, but the effects of the lack of sleep are most shown in episodes 7 and 8.
24* {{Mundanger}}: The Trespasser isn't related to the supernatural phenomenon that is afflicting those who died in their sleep. He's just a SerialRapist who uses the opioid epidemic to get away with his crimes.
25* NoNameGiven: The Trespasser is never given a name.
26* PassedInTheirSleep: This seems to be what happened to everyone who fell asleep the night before. [[spoiler:It ends up being something [[SlainInTheirSleep much worse]].]]
27* PhonyVeteran: The Trespasser tries to use this as an excuse, but the real vet Mateo asks if he went to BCT at a post that doesn't even have it. So when the Trespasser says he did, Mateo knows he's lying and calls him out.
28* SeenItAll: Linda works as a nurse, so she's seen some pretty crazy stuff. While the situation at hand catches her off guard, she is able to adapt better than the other characters. Even the military vet Mateo.
29* SleepDeprivation: Happens to the main characters as they try to [[spoiler:fly to Papua New Guinea]] after over 72 hours awake.
30* SleptThroughTheApocalypse: Inverted. The only surviving members of humanity are those who ''didn't'' go to sleep.
31* ThirstyDesert: What Dave experiences in his dream in Episode 6.
32* WhatTheHellHero: When Mateo decides to [[DrowningMySorrows drink his life away at the end]] instead of helping the group, Dave chews him out and calls him a coward for not even attempting to get anything done like the rest of them.
